They were splashing water in Cassidy’s face. They had him in one of the unfurnished rooms above the bar. As he opened his eyes he saw them peering at him anxiously. He grinned and tried to sit up. Shealy told him to take it easy. He said he wanted a drink and Spann handed him a bottle. He took a long drink. In the midst of it, he saw Mildred. He looked straight at her as he finished the drink. Then he pulled himself up from the floor and moved toward Mildred. He said, “You get the hell out of here.” “I’m taking you home.” “Home?” He spoke in low tones. “Who said I had a home?” “Come on,” she said, and she reached to take his arm. “Let’s go.” He pushed her hand away. “Keep away from me.
